What Is the Moen R8732P 32-Inch Bathroom Safety Grab Bar?

The Moen R8732P is a wall-mounted safety grab bar designed for bathrooms, showers, and other wet areas where balance support matters. At 32 inches long with a 1.25-inch diameter bar, it's sized for standard residential use — think beside the toilet, at the shower entrance, or along a bathtub transfer wall. The bar features a peened finish, which means it's been mechanically textured to create a slip-resistant surface. That texture isn't just visual; run your fingers across it and you'll feel the fine grain immediately.

Constructed from stainless steel, the R8732P resists corrosion in humid environments better than many chrome-plated alternatives I've seen. Moen backs it with their Limited Lifetime Warranty, which covers defects — not improper installation, so read the fine print there. The bar itself complies with ADA specifications right out of the box, meaning it meets the diameter, spacing, and strength requirements for accessible design. That matters if you're retrofitting a home for aging in place or preparing a space for a family member with mobility challenges.

Hands-On Review

I installed the Moen R8732P in my parents' bathroom last month, mounting it horizontally beside the toilet at the height their physical therapist recommended — roughly 34 inches from the floor. Getting it up was straightforward enough: I used a stud finder, marked my locations, and had it mounted in under 20 minutes. The concealed screws do exactly what they advertise — once installed, you don't see any hardware, just a clean bar running flush against the wall.

What surprised me was how different the peened texture feels compared to the smooth grab bars I've encountered in public restrooms. It's not rough enough to be uncomfortable, but you absolutely notice the grip. When I tested it with wet hands after a shower — exactly the scenario where a fall is most likely — my palm didn't slip the way it might on a polished surface. That's the whole point, and it delivers.

By the second week, my father was using it without thinking about it. He'd push off from it when standing from the toilet, lean on it entering the shower. No squeaking, no loosening, no visible rust forming where water occasionally splashes. The stainless steel is holding up exactly as I'd expect from Moen's reputation. The only thing I'd do differently: I bought Moen SecureMount anchors on the same order because I wasn't confident in hitting studs perfectly. Budget an extra $12-15 for those if you're mounting into drywall alone.

Alternatives Worth Considering

Moen 16-Inch or 24-Inch Models — If your installation space is tighter, Moen makes shorter lengths in the same R8732 series. Same build quality, just less horizontal reach. Good for narrow walls beside a toilet.

Delta Faucet 55558-PC — A polished chrome alternative with similar 500 lb capacity. Better if you prefer a smooth finish over peened texture, though it may show water spots more easily in shower environments.

Bobrick B-6806.99 — A heavy-duty commercial-grade grab bar with a similar peened finish. Tends to be pricier but built for high-traffic institutional use. Worth considering if you're outfitting multiple bathrooms or need extreme durability.
